Direct Deposit, Pay-cards and Benefits
We understand that sometimes paychecks are late because of the mail or you can’t find the time to pick up your check, I know that some people do not have a bank account to set up direct deposit so we have recently partnered with PerQuest and US Bank to offer pay cards. It is a free service that operates just like Direct Deposit into a Visa “debit card” that you can take with you even if you leave AccountAbilities, you can use it to pay bills, track your spending and balances online, make withdrawals and transfers, or use it like a debit card at merchants. We have included the information as well as an enrollment application so please call if you are interested or have any questions regarding this, It generally takes about 1 to 3 weeks for direct deposit to take effect.
Most of AccountAbilities positions will go permanent after a temp to hire period has been met but for those who are long term or payrolled through us we do offer benefits at cost to the employee. We offer Medical Health Insurance, Dental Insurance, Vision Insurance, Life Insurance, Flexible Spending Account and 401K. Please let us know if you would like more information on these programs.

Professionalism Tips
Employers evaluate performance by attendance, they are using us for a 90 day trial period to see if you are worth hiring so please make sure that you try and make your appointments outside of work hours or schedule them in advance. If you are sick please call both the employer and us so that I can assure them of your return.
Cell phone usage is NEVER acceptable at work, turn them off and check them on your breaks if needed.
Office politics, it’s just never a good idea to get involved. If you truly have a concern with a coworker or a situation please let a supervisor or us know and I will handle it on your behalf.
